The subfloor is an essential component of any flooring system. It provides a level and stable base for the finished floor materials, such as hardwood, tile, or carpet. Without a properly installed subfloor, your flooring can develop various problems, including sagging, squeaking, and unevenness. Making callbacks and repairs inevitable.

The subfloor also helps to distribute the weight of the occupants and furniture evenly across the floor joists. This prevents excessive stress on the joists and ensures the floor's structural integrity. Additionally, a solid subfloor acts as a barrier against moisture, preventing water damage and mold growth.

When it comes to fasteners, there are two ways to apply them: With traditional tools (like hammers, screwdrivers, and drills) or with pneumatic tools. Pneumatic tools might seem like a hefty upfront investment since you need both an air compressor and the tool system, but the truth is, that investment rapidly pays for itself in the form of labor savings.

Contractors using pneumatic tools can knock hours off the job with pneumatic fastener systems—and that leads to less money spent on labor, and maybe even savings that you can pass on to your clients.
